Mechanical Data
Case: Molded plastic R-1
Epoxy: UL 94V-O rate flame retardant
Lead: Axial leads, solderable per MIL-STD-202, Method 208
guaranteed
Polarity: Color band denotes cathode end

Weight: 0.007 ounce, 0.20 gram
Maximum Ratings and Electrical Characteristics
Ratings at 25
o
C ambient temperature unless otherwise specified.
Single phase, half wave, 60Hz, resistive or inductive load.
For capacitive load, derate current by 20%
